Description    


Western Oregon Stream Restoration Program (WOSRP) biologists provided local watershed councils and landowners with initial assessments of limiting factors for potential project sites, and information about how potential projects fit within basin priorities for restoration. For the purpose of recruiting landowners and establishing subsequent habitat improvement measures, assessments were done to evaluate the substrate, stream morphology, available wood, pool width and depth, flood plain connectivity, riparian condition, temperature, accessibility for equipment and other factors.

Project Benefit    


The habitat restoration projects address the site specific limiting factors, and are incorporated into grant proposals for funding. The techniques used to place large wood and boulders for instream structures increases stream channel habitat complexity, and increases floodplain connectivity, which provides winter refuge habitat for listed species.

The restoration of habitat will be part of the implementation of the SONCC coho recovery plan (under development by NOAA).
